Review of Mortal Kombat (2021)

  • Directed by Simon McQuoid (McKoid)
  • Written by Greg Russo and Dave Callaham
  • Starring Lewis Tan, Jessica McNamee, Josh Lawson, Joe Taslim, Mehcad Brooks, Matilda Kimber, Laura Brent, Tadanobu Asano, and Hiroyuki Sanada.
  • IMDb.com Synopsis: MMA fighter Cole Young seeks out Earth’s greatest champions in order to stand against the enemies of Outworld in a high-stakes battle for the universe.
  • RT 55 % critic, 44 Metascore, and 6.4 IMDb user score 87% RT audience score
  • RELEASE location / DATE: HBO Max / Sky
